TeamViewer: Fingerprinting via installed font

Sicherheit (Pexels, allgemeine Nutzung)[German]Users who use TeamViewer as remote maintenance software and install the software under the Windows operating system can be tracked on the web via fingerprinting. The reason is a font installed by the software, as Tarnkappe reports. Norwegian software developer Daniel Aleksandersen noticed this and took a closer look. LAPSUS$ exposes security vulnerabilities at tech companies

Sicherheit (Pexels, allgemeine Nutzung)[German]I reported on the LAPSUS$ hacker group, which is reportedly made up of teenagers, here on the blog. Security researchers at Tenable have taken a closer look at the hacker group and published an analysis. The conclusion: the group's tactics were brazen, illogical and ill-conceived – and yet they were successful, managing to show up the biggest tech companies like Microsoft, Samsung, Ubisoft and Okta – indicative of the industry.

Microsoft Azure: Hotfix 2 for FSLogix 2201 (2.9.8111.53415)

Microsoft has released hotfix 2 (2.9.8228.50276) for FSLogix 2201 in Microsoft Azure. This update for FSLogix 2201 includes fixes for mounting multi-session VHD files, cloud cache meta tracking files, and registry cleanup operations.

Microsoft Edge 103.0.1264.71 (July 22, 2022) with fix for vulnerability used in the wild

EdgeMicrosoft has updated the Edge browser in the stable channel to version 103.0.1264.71 as of July 22, 2022. It is a maintenance update that also includes a fix for the  vulnerability CVE-2022-2294. Thanks to the user for pointing this out.

Microsoft continues rollout for default disabling of Office VBA macros

[German] is once again moving forward with its plans to disable macros in Office 365 by default. Macros in Office are a gateway for malware such as Dridex, Emotet, Trickbot, Qbot, etc. It's an on-off story that Microsoft has been running there for the last few weeks – but now a rollout is in progress again.
